Referring to fig. 1-3, a soil sampling device for agricultural technology promotion comprises a long screw 4 and a V-shaped rod 8, wherein the long screw 4 is in threaded connection with a corresponding internal thread thin cylinder 2, one end of the long screw 4 is installed at the shaft end of a motor 6, and the motor 6 is installed in the middle of the side wall of one side of a circular plate 5;
the V-shaped rods 8 are two in number, the middle parts of the V-shaped rods 8 are connected in a rotating mode through rotating shafts, one end of each V-shaped rod 8 is installed at the corresponding position of the annular surface of the circular plate 5, and the oval ring 7 is installed at the other end of each V-shaped rod 8.
The number of the internal thread thin cylinders 2 is two, and the two internal thread thin cylinders 2 are respectively and transversely arranged in the middle of the annular surface of the corresponding long pipe 1 with the half-section; the long pipe with the half-section 1 is a half part of a long pipe, and the two long pipes with the half-section 1 are aligned to form a complete long pipe, so that the splicing effect is achieved; the storage battery 3 is arranged on one side of the V-shaped rod 8, the electric control box 9 is arranged on one side of the other V-shaped rod 8, and the electric power and the installation of control elements can be provided for the motor 6 through the storage battery 3 and the electric control box 9; the number of the circular plates 5 is two, and the middle parts of the two circular plates 5 are rotationally connected with the middle part of a shaft rod of the motor 6 through bearings, so that the rotational connection between the circular plates 5 and the shaft rod of the motor 6 is facilitated; the motor 6 is electrically connected with the storage battery 3 and an electric control element in the electric control box 9 through a conducting wire, and an electric control switch for the operation of the motor 6 is arranged at the corresponding position of the V-shaped rod 8, so that the effect of controlling the operation state of the motor 6 is achieved.
When the utility model is used, the controlled motor 6 is started to drive the long screw rod 4 to rotate, and the internal thread thin tube 2 is extended forwards along the long screw rod 4 under the interaction of force, so that the complete tube body formed by tightly combining the two half-section long tubes 1 can be inserted into soil, thereby being beneficial to finishing the soil sampling operation and saving time and labor;
when the soil is taken out and a sample needs to be taken down, according to the opening and closing principle of scissors, the two half-section long pipes 1 which are combined together can be separated by inserting the same hand into the two elliptical rings 7 and opening the elliptical rings outwards through palm fingers, so that the sampling soil can be conveniently exposed, and the subsequent soil sample can be conveniently placed.
